The Academy
World Heart Beat Music Academy believes music is a universal form of communication that bridges cultural, political, social, economic and linguistic barriers.
World Heart Beat takes young students who would not otherwise be able to learn music and gives them the opportunity to learn an instrument. Our aim is to realise every young person’s potential in the field of music and beyond. World Heart Beat is a registered charity.

Located in London, we are a dynamic and fresh non-profit organisation that aims to address one of the most important issues of our time: the well-being of our youth and cultural social cohesion. At the World Heart Beat Music Academy, we provide underprivileged and often alienated young people an opportunity to learn music in genres from around the world such as Latin, jazz, reggae, Asian, Celtic, and Eastern European. In addition we provide skills linked to industry and future career opportunities.
Our main goal, aside from providing music tuition, is to be a leader in social change.
